Main Function

W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 1998 Acura 3.5RL and 1997 Acura 3.5RL.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.

TCS control unit uses input signals from wheel sensors, steering wheel angle sensor and TCS control valve sensor. TCS control unit evaluates factors such as wheel speed, wheel rotational vibration, and road and driving conditions. After evaluating these factors, TCS control unit sends engine control signals to PCM and TCS valve actuator. In addition, TCS control unit has self-diagnosis and fail-safe functions.
